/**
* Simple Configuration CLI Command
*
* Provides configuration management for the new DEAD SIMPLE configuration system.
* Focused on managing theme and other user preferences via config.yaml.
*/
import { Command } from 'commander';
import { ConfigurationComponent } from '../../../config/ConfigurationComponent.js';
import { getContainer } from '../../../di/container.js';
import { CONFIG_SERVICE_TOKENS } from '../../../config/di-setup.js';
import chalk from 'chalk';
import * as yaml from 'yaml';
export class SimpleConfigCommand {
private command: Command;
private configurationComponent?: ConfigurationComponent;
constructor() {
this.command = new Command('config');
this.setupCommand();
}
private setupCommand(): void {
this.command
.description('Manage user configuration (theme and preferences)')
.action(() => {
// Default action - show current config
this.executeShow();
});
// Get configuration value
this.command
.command('get <key>')
.description('Get a configuration value')
.action((key) => {
this.executeGet(key);
});
// Set configuration value
this.command
.command('set <key> <value>')
.description('Set a configuration value')
.action((key, value) => {
this.executeSet(key, value);
});
// Show all configuration
this.command
.command('show')
.description('Show current configuration')
.option('--json', 'Output as JSON')
.action((options) => {
this.executeShow(options);
});
// Theme-specific commands
this.command
.command('theme [value]')
.description('Get or set theme (default, light, dracula, nord, ocean, etc.)')
.action((value) => {
if (value) {
this.executeSetTheme(value);
} else {
this.executeGetTheme();
}
});
// List available themes
this.command
.command('theme-list')
.alias('themes')
.description('List available themes')
.action(() => {
this.executeListThemes();
});
// Validate configuration
this.command
.command('validate')
.description('Validate configuration file')
.action(() => {
this.executeValidate();
});
// Reset to defaults
this.command
.command('reset')
.description('Reset configuration to defaults')
.option('--confirm', 'Skip confirmation prompt')
.action((options) => {
this.executeReset(options);
});
}

private async executeSet(key: string, value: string): Promise<void> {
try {
const configComponent = await this.initConfigurationComponent();
// Parse value if it looks like JSON
let parsedValue: any = value;
if (value === 'true') parsedValue = true;
else if (value === 'false') parsedValue = false;
else if (/^\d+$/.test(value)) parsedValue = parseInt(value, 10);
else if (/^\d+\.\d+$/.test(value)) parsedValue = parseFloat(value);
await configComponent.set(key, parsedValue);
console.log(chalk.green('✅'), `Set ${key} = ${parsedValue}`);
} catch (error) {
console.error(chalk.red('❌ Error:'), error instanceof Error ? error.message : String(error));
process.exit(1);
}
}
